PAID TRAINEESHIPS: Apply for the EU Delegation to Kenya‘s funded traineeships for young graduates

Applications are now open for a six-month funded traineeship with the European Union Delegation to Kenya, beginning in July 2026. This opportunity is designed for recent university graduates who are passionate about international relations and eager to gain first-hand experience within a diplomatic mission. Successful applicants will have the chance to understand how the European Union advances its interests, partnerships, and values in Kenya and across the region.

The Delegation is offering placements within two areas. The first is the Political, Press and Information Section, where selected trainees will contribute to political analysis, reporting, and media engagement. They will monitor developments in Kenya’s political landscape, assist with drafting reports, support communication efforts including website and social media updates, help prepare information materials, conduct press reviews, and participate in meeting preparations and minute-taking. The role provides valuable exposure to diplomacy, communications, and public affairs in an international setting.

The second opportunity is within the Head of Delegation and Trade Sections. Trainees in this area will support coordination across different sectors of the Delegation’s work, including political affairs, economic matters, development cooperation, and security. They will analyse Kenya’s foreign relations, track regional peace and security developments, follow trade and investment trends, and contribute to reporting on the implementation of the EU–Kenya Partnership Agreement and other trade frameworks. The role also involves attending meetings, drafting brief reports, and assisting in engagement with EU Member States and private sector stakeholders.

Applicants should hold a university degree and demonstrate a strong interest in international relations, political science, security studies, trade, journalism, media, or related disciplines, particularly with a focus on African affairs. They should possess excellent research, analytical, and drafting abilities, work well in a team, and communicate effectively in English. Familiarity with EU external action priorities, especially in relation to Africa, will be considered an added advantage.

Interested candidates are required to submit a Europass CV, a motivation letter explaining their interest in the traineeship, and the official application form via email to delegation-kenya-recruitment@eeas.europa.eu. Only one traineeship per delegation may be selected when applying, and the chosen section must be clearly indicated in the subject line of the email. Applications close on 13 March 2026.

Selected trainees will receive a monthly stipend to support living expenses. However, they will be responsible for covering travel, visa, insurance, and accommodation costs. The traineeship is subject to eligibility requirements and compliance with both Kenyan regulations and the legislation of the trainee’s country of origin. Only shortlisted candidates will be contacted for interviews, and final selection will depend on the submission of all required documentation.
